- germanwings took over yet another Lufthansa route from Stuttgart (STR) on 16 September. The low-cost airline now serves Milan Malpensa (MXP), the Italian airport analysed this week. Twelve weekly A319-operated flights are now scheduled on the route, which was taken over from Lufthansa as part of the airline’s cost-cutting exercise. However, germanwings previously offered the route briefly in the winter of 2005-06. Following airberlin’s withdrawal from the route in July 2012, there is currently no direct competition.
